35-14-627 . Restriction on transfer of shares.

(1)The articles of incorporation, the bylaws, an agreement among shareholders, or an agreement between shareholders and the corporation may impose restrictions on the transfer or registration of transfer of shares of the corporation or may impose restrictions on, including the alteration or elimination of, the application of 35-14-1434 . A restriction does not affect shares issued before the restriction was adopted unless the holders of the shares are parties to the restriction agreement or voted in favor of the restriction.
